Unfortunately, there was enough embedded dirt on the grout to affect the rest of the ceramic surface, making the floor and the walls look duller and darker. Some areas also needed repairs, particularly the corner joints and the horizontal seams.

Regular cleaners won't make a difference because they don't address the dirt embedded in cement-based grout. In fact, they have enough soap to cover surfaces with a foamy film, trapping external elements on the porous surface. Between that and the corrosion caused by hard water, it's no wonder that shower surfaces lose their beauty so fast after the sealant starts to fade.

We prepared the shower stall and used a non-toxic cleaner to get the dirt loose between the tiles. We also vapor-cleaned the shower to remove all mold and soap scum from hard-to-reach areas.

At this point, the grout was ready for the next step, so our specialists installed epoxy grout along all seams after removing the damaged caulk. Thanks to our epoxy solution, shower joints are less prone to structural damage because they're not exposed to the risks attached to porous surfaces like cement-based grout.

From there, we just had to seal the grout on the walls and the floor. Following the client's specifications, our crew used light gray sealant on the grout and a darker shade on the wall lines, highlighting the layout in each part of the large shower area.

These are the care tips our team shared with him at the end of our visit: We started by warning him against exposing hard surfaces to chemical-based cleaners, including DIY formulas. Such products have acidic imbalances that can corrode tile and grout surfaces over time, so they're not a good choice for maintaining residential spaces. Instead, we recommend using pH-neutral products like Sir Grout's Natural Hard Surface Cleaner, a high-quality formula that combines the best ingredients to remove dirt more effectively.

Our cleaner will eliminate moisture and grime in hard-to-reach areas without risking discoloration even after repeated use. It also works without contaminating your bathroom spaces, so you get better results without any of the harmful side effects you'd expect from most store-bought cleaners.

Our techs also recommended cleaning the dirt with a towel, a terry cloth, or a mop to prevent scratch marks on the ceramic. This will also help you counter the effects of moisture buildup, as long as you make sure to keep your residential spaces properly ventilated throughout the day. If a room becomes stale, it's easier for mold to spread along seams and grout lines, so we recommend opening the windows and doors for at least a few hours.
